Output 98876fe01fe532f17ed542a672f7aab07c07d621d510085cfb2f736632029bb0:1

value
1400385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72f0e3fa616a95149e19ddd64140b2a569075c6a OP_EQUAL
address
3CAmXnDuTNStckRT13hYBA57bkvscipbHp
transaction
98876fe01fe532f17ed542a672f7aab07c07d621d510085cfb2f736632029bb0
confirmations
245327
spent
true